数据库中的ACT是指Active,它代表了一种状态,即活动状态。在数据库管理系统中,每个数据库对象(如表、视图、索引、存储过程等)都有各自的生命周期,这些对象在其生命周期中会经历创建、使用、修改和删除等各种状态。ACT或Active状态,就是指数据库对象正在被使用或者正在执行某种操作的状态。例如,在SQL Server中,当我们执行一个存储过程时,这个存储过程就处于Active状态;在Oracle中,当我们查询一个表时,这个表就处于Active状态。这种状态对于数据库性能优化、并发控制、事务处理等方面都有重要的意义。例如,对于处于Active状态的对象,系统通常需要给予更高的资源优先级,以确保其能快速完成操作并释放资源。
一、数据库ACT的重要性
数据库中的ACT状态对于数据库性能优化有着重要的影响。当数据库对象处于Active状态时,数据库管理系统需要为其分配足够的资源,包括CPU时间、内存空间、磁盘I/O等,以确保其能够快速完成操作。这就需要数据库管理员对系统的资源使用情况有深入的了解,并能够合理的调度资源,以达到优化数据库性能的目的。例如,如果一台服务器上运行的数据库对象太多,而系统资源有限,那么管理员可能需要限制一些不重要的对象,让重要的对象能够优先获取资源。
二、数据库ACT和并发控制
在数据库管理系统中,允许多个用户同时访问和修改同一份数据,这就引入了并发控制的问题。对于处于Active状态的数据库对象,系统需要通过并发控制机制来保证数据的一致性和完整性。常见的并发控制技术包括锁定机制、版本控制机制等。例如,当两个用户同时修改同一份数据时,系统会通过锁定机制,让一个用户暂时无法访问数据,等待另一个用户完成操作后再进行,这样就避免了数据的不一致性。
三、数据库ACT和事务处理
事务是数据库管理系统中处理一组操作的基本单位,它可以保证一组操作要么全部成功,要么全部失败,不会出现中间状态。对于处于Active状态的数据库对象,如果它们是一个事务的一部分,那么在事务处理过程中,系统需要保证这些对象的状态的正确性。例如,如果一个事务中的某个操作失败了,那么系统需要将所有已经完成的操作回滚到最初状态,这样就可以保证数据的一致性。
四、如何管理数据库ACT
管理数据库ACT的关键是要理解数据库对象的生命周期,包括它们的创建、使用、修改和删除等各种状态。对于处于Active状态的数据库对象,管理员需要密切监控它们的状态,并采取适当的措施来保证数据库的性能、并发控制和事务处理等。在实际操作中,这可能涉及到对系统资源的合理分配、对并发控制机制的设置、对事务处理策略的选择等多方面的工作。总的来说,管理数据库ACT是数据库管理员的一项重要职责,它对于确保数据库的稳定运行、提高数据库的性能、保证数据的一致性和完整性都有着关键的作用。
相关问答FAQs:
数据库act是指数据库的一种操作或行为。ACT是数据库中的一种常见操作指令,用于执行特定的任务或操作。ACT可以是数据库管理系统(DBMS)的内部命令,也可以是用户在数据库中执行的命令。ACT可以包括插入、更新、删除、查询等操作,用于对数据库中的数据进行处理和管理。
以下是一些与数据库ACT相关的常见问题和回答:
1. 什么是数据库ACT?
数据库ACT是指在数据库中执行的操作或行为。这些操作可以包括数据的插入、更新、删除和查询等。数据库ACT是数据库管理系统(DBMS)的一部分,用于处理和管理数据库中的数据。
2. 数据库ACT的作用是什么?
数据库ACT的作用是对数据库中的数据进行处理和管理。通过执行不同的ACT,可以实现数据的插入、更新、删除和查询等操作。数据库ACT可以帮助用户更好地管理和利用数据库中的数据,以满足不同的需求。
3. 数据库ACT的种类有哪些?
数据库ACT的种类很多,常见的包括:
- 插入(INSERT):将新数据插入到数据库表中。
- 更新(UPDATE):修改数据库表中的现有数据。
- 删除(DELETE):从数据库表中删除数据。
- 查询(SELECT):从数据库表中获取所需的数据。
- 创建(CREATE):创建新的数据库表或其他数据库对象。
- 修改(ALTER):修改数据库表或其他数据库对象的结构。
- 授权(GRANT):授予用户对数据库对象的访问权限。
- 回滚(ROLLBACK):撤销之前的数据库操作。
以上是关于数据库ACT的一些常见问题和回答,希望能对您有所帮助。如有更多疑问,欢迎继续提问。
文章标题:数据库act是什么意思,发布者:不及物动词,转载请注明出处:https://worktile.com/kb/p/2834865